Instructor, Commercial Building Inspector - HVAC (PT)

Milwaukee Area Technical College · Milwaukee, WI · 2 mo ago

Characteristic Duties and Responsibilities

  • Prepare for and deliver instruction and perform teaching-related activities.
  • Manage the classroom/laboratory.
  • Develop curriculum and monitor and revise as appropriate to maintain course effectiveness; assist in program evaluation.
  • Manage equipment, supplies and materials.
  • Assess student performance and advise students on academic issues.
  • Collaborate with advisory committee in program area.
  • Attend departmental and institutional meetings.
  • Promote the education/training program, participate in efforts to recruit and retain students, and participate in efforts to market MATC.
  • Support student organizations and activities.
  • Develop relationships with business and industry.
  • Complete program evaluation and follow-up.
  • Maintain certification, continue professional development and stay current in field.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

  • Must have Technical Diploma or higher in a related field including the trades, Architecture or Civil Engineering OR Current Journey worker or Master Journey worker in any trade.
  • Must have a minimum of five years full-time or equivalent (10,000 hours) of work experience in any trade, Architecture or Civil Engineering. In addition, one of the following must be met: At least one (1) year of work experience must have occurred within the last five (5) years OR Two years of teaching residential or commercial building inspector course work at the post-secondary level within the last five years.
  • Must have a minimum of one of the following licenses to teach the following courses: HVAC Inspector license - BLDGIN-594.
  • Must embrace and demonstrate Standards of Teaching Excellence and the MATC Career Essentials in development and delivery of instruction.

Supplemental Information

  • Start Date: January 2026
  • Hrs: .5 FTE, Hours vary based on course load.
  • Pay: Starting hourly wage of $40 per course hour of teaching, additional 45 minutes for prep and office hours, equivalent to $70 per hour.
